ASTON, PA – The Rowan University men's basketball team won 88-78 at Neumann University on Wednesday night.
The Profs had six players in double figures. Forward
Austin Kearney (jr. Monroeville, NJ/Gloucester) scored 19 points. Guard/forward
Ramon Wright (sr. Newark, NJ/Irvington) contributed with 14 points and six boards. Guards
Nick DePersia (sr. Cherry Hill, NJ/Haddonfield Mem.) and
Rob DePersia (sr. Cherry Hill, NJ/Haddonfield Mem.) followed with 13 points apiece. Forward
Teirique Robinson (sr. Willingboro, NJ/Willingboro) and guard
Connor Dickerson (fr. Marlton, NJ/Moorestown) each chipped in with 10 points. Robinson also pulled down eight rebounds.
Rowan is 3-0 overall while Neumann is 2-2 on the season. For the Knights, forward Aaron Johnson-Chavis (so. Philadelphia, PA/Kestrel Heights) recorded a double-double with 25 points and 17 rebounds. Forward Mark Perry (sr. Harrisburg, PA/Steelton Highspire) scored 17 points and guard Raquan Brown-Johnson (jr. Philadelphia, PA/Martin Luther King) added 11.
In the final half,
Nick DePersia's layup made the score 53-49 (16:11). Kearney scored and the Profs remained on top 55-52 at 14:36. Johnson-Chavis tied the score at 58 (11:15) with a dunk. The game was tied two more times before Rowan took the lead for good. Neumann was ahead 64-63 with 9:47 remaining.
Nick DePersia took back the lead (66-64) with a three at the seven minute mark. Wright then had a layup and a foul shot (6:22) that put the Profs up by five (69-64). Kearney's layup (1:42) gave Rowan an 11 point advantage (80-69). The Profs' final eight points came at the free throw line with
Rob DePersia contributing with six and Dickerson had two.
The Profs started the game with 17 unanswered points in the first three minutes but the Knights came back and the score was tied at 45 after the first half.
Nick DePersia nailed two three-pointers in the run. Neumann pulled within one (38-37) at 2:33 after eight straight points. The Knights had six points at the line and a layup from Johnson-Chavis.
Rowan was ahead 42-40 with 1:11 left. Perry (0:32) and guard Jaquan Johnson (sr. Chester, PA/Lower Merion) (0:21) made back-to-back baskets. Forward Sanoussi Abdourhamane (jr. Darby, PA/Lycee Bombey (Nianey, Niger)) hit two free throws (0:19) to lead 45-42. At the 13-second mark,
Rob DePersia tied the score with a three-pointer.
